I am a professional makeup artist from Calgary Alberta . My name is Denver William and the name of my company is Denver William Artistry
After spending many nights at a Local club called Twisted Element, and watching many a drag queen perform, I decided that I was going to try a few things of my own. I went shopping, bought a wig and some lipstick and eye shadow and proceeded on my way home.
That night, I dressed myself in full drag. It took me three hours to do my makeup and about an hour of pacing in front of a camera to actually do anything. I never looked to bad. But I needed lots of work. But lucky enough, there was this show on Saturday nights at Twisted Element that anyone could go to and perform at. So, had only gone out one night before the show, I went out. I picked something slow and simple, and something that I could not fuck up. It was a slow song from Shrek. This night, my illusion was born and her name is Misty Valley, or known formally as Mistyre Valley Paramount.
Since this date, I have met hundreds of drag queens and performed a hundred numbers. Everyone of which have given tons of advice and pointers, all of which I broke down and took back what I wanted to. I never once, during the following 2 and a half years, had someone do my makeup. And this is how I attribute to my Makeup Success.
Almost three years after starting drag, I can and choose to call myself a female impersonator or illusion. An illusionist if you will. I am still a queen but I have many different characters that I am working on. And I grow and fail all the time and that is how I learn.
This is my story about Drag and Makeup. So closely defined together.
